10 things I have learnt about AI and journalism in 2020
It has been a year since we published the results of our global survey on what news organisations are doing with and thinking about AI technologies. Augmentation: Most use cases were designed to improve the effectiveness and efficiency of the work of human journalists, not to replace them. AI-powered technologies were used to connect content better to the public, rather than to replicate the editorial process. Knowledge gap: There was a shortage of people skilled in AI technologies and, just as important, a lack of knowledge across news organisations about the potential and pitfalls of those technologies. Strategy: In a fast-moving, highly-pressurised industry, there was a lack of strategic thinking about a set of technologies that can have a systemic impact on all aspects of journalism. I don't think the report missed much or got things wrong, but since then we've had a year of intense and wide-ranging research and activities with journalists using AI around the world.
